Joint Seat Allocation 2016: Deadline extended to June 29

The Joint Seat Allocation Authority (JoSAA) has extended the deadline for choice filling. Now, the candidates can fill up their choices latest by June 29.

  • How to register and choice filling?
  • Go to the official website
  • Click on the tab, ‘Click here for registration and choice filling’
  • Enter roll number and password
  • After submitting the same, a new window will be generated on the screen.
  • The candidates can now fill-in their choices

JoSAA will conduct four rounds i.e., first through 4th rounds of seat allocation for academic programmes offered by institutes under JoSAA 2016. The choices can be filled in decreasing order of the candidate’s preference.

The candidates must note that they must lock their choices, in case if they don’t, their last saved choices will be locked automatically when the time-window for filling-in of choices closes.

The candidates can make the seat acceptance fee through e-challan/sbi net banking. The verification of the documents can be done at any centre.
Also, the candidates can withdraw their option by reporting at a reporting center before the fourth round of seat allocation.
